"I was super nervous about filming the intimacy scenes. Just as a woman in society, people constantly talk about your body. That just happens in the spotlight or when you have eyes on you anyway, but I knew that 'Bridgerton' had such an audience as well. And that's quite daunting."
"It's the first time I'm exposing myself in that kind of way, so that was really scary for me. It was scary, but I overcame it in terms of thinking this is a deeper narrative between Benedict and Sophie."
Yerin Ha, who plays Sophie Baek in Bridgerton season four, discussed her experience filming intimacy scenes for the show. Sophie is the love interest of Benedict Bridgerton, and their romance develops from a Cinderella-like beginning into a forbidden affair when Sophie works as a maid in the Bridgerton home. Ha initially felt anxious about filming these scenes, particularly the anticipated bathtub scene, due to concerns about body scrutiny in the public eye. She emphasized that focusing on the deeper narrative between Benedict and Sophie helped her overcome her fears during filming. The season four part two episodes, which feature multiple intimate moments between the characters, premiered on Netflix on February 26.
